The Benefits of DTF Gangsheets in Apparel Printing

DTF gangsheets offer numerous advantages when it comes to apparel printing. One of the most significant benefits is the reduction of material waste. By consolidating multiple designs onto a single sheet, printers can maximize the use of their film and minimize leftover material. This not only enhances cost-effectiveness but also aligns with eco-friendly practices, which are increasingly important in today’s market. Moreover, using gangsheets leads to a streamlined production process; multiple designs can be printed in a single pass, allowing for faster turnaround times without sacrificing quality.

In addition to financial savings, DTF gangsheets facilitate greater creativity and flexibility in design. Printing multiple designs at once opens up opportunities for sample runs or creating diverse product offerings without the need for extensive setup changes. This capability is particularly advantageous for businesses looking to test new designs or cater to fluctuating trends while maintaining efficiency in production. Best Practices for DTF Printing Efficiency

To ensure that you maximize efficiency in DTF printing, it’s crucial to adopt best practices that cover every stage of the process. Start with meticulous design preparation; ensuring your artwork is high-resolution and accurately formatted is foundational. Consider using file types like PNG that support transparency, enabling you to create intricate designs without complications during printing. Additionally, conducting print tests on various substrates helps mitigate the risks of misprints, saving time and material in the long run.

Implementing proper printer settings is another vital best practice. Adjusting different parameters such as ink density and temperature based on material type can be the difference between a mediocre print and a high-quality output. By consulting the manufacturer’s guidelines for optimal settings and experimenting to find what works best for your specific materials, you can achieve vibrant, durable prints while eliminating wasteful practices. Crafting Quality Designs for DTF Printing

Creating quality designs is paramount when utilizing DTF printing techniques. It’s essential to start with graphics that are not only visually appealing but also technically sound. High-resolution images at 300 DPI are necessary to ensure sharp, vibrant prints. Alongside resolution, color accuracy plays a crucial role; ensuring your colors translate correctly from screen to print involves careful management across various software tools. Efficient design management can significantly impact both the quality of the output and the efficiency of the production workflow.

Furthermore, leveraging design software that supports DTF printing specific features can streamline the design process. Tools that allow for easy adjustments to color profiles, image formats, and size scaling can boost your productivity and output quality. Post-Printing Techniques for Longevity

Post-printing care is a crucial component in ensuring the longevity of DTF prints. After the printing process, you must allow for adequate curing time, which can differ based on the type of film and inks used. Implementing the correct curing conditions, such as the appropriate heat and time, enhances the durability of your prints and minimizes issues such as peeling or fading over time. Neglecting this step could result in unsatisfactory product longevity, leading to customer dissatisfaction and increased costs due to reprints.

In addition to curing practices, proper washing and handling instructions should be communicated to customers to maintain print quality. Advising on cold washes and avoiding harsh chemicals can prolong the appearance of prints significantly. Providing clear care information to your clients not only enhances their satisfaction but also promotes brand reliability and trust. Strategizing Your Gangsheets Layout

Strategically planning your gangsheets layout can vastly improve your efficiency and output. By carefully organizing designs to fit optimally on the film, you can reduce waste material while maximizing print runs. Consider factors such as design size, color coverage, and placement when creating your layout. By prioritizing designs that pair well together, you can enhance the aesthetic value of prints, essentially creating more appealing products while still maximizing the possible throughput.

Moreover, utilizing software tools that provide gang sheet templates can further optimize this process. These tools often include features that suggest the best layout configurations based on file dimensions and design intricacies. This ability to visualize the most effective use of printing material can lead to significant increases in operational efficiency. Frequently Asked Questions

What are DTF gangsheets and how do they enhance printing efficiency?

DTF gangsheets refer to a method of printing multiple designs onto a single sheet using Direct to Film (DTF) technology. This technique maximizes printing efficiency by conserving film material, reducing waste, and enabling faster production times. By utilizing a DTF gangsheets builder, printers can streamline their workflow and ensure consistent quality across their prints.

What are the best practices for using DTF gangsheets in apparel printing?

To effectively use DTF gangsheets in apparel printing, best practices include preparing high-resolution designs, using appropriate file formats like PNG, conducting test prints on intended fabrics, fine-tuning printer settings, choosing quality materials, and implementing proper post-printing care. This strategic approach ensures vibrant and durable prints while maximizing efficiency.

How do DTF gangsheets contribute to cost-saving in DTF printing?

DTF gangsheets contribute to cost-saving by allowing multiple designs to be printed in one go, which reduces the overall amount of film needed. By optimizing the use of every inch of film, printers can minimize waste and lower their material costs while also enhancing productivity and workflow efficiency.

What file formats are recommended for creating designs for DTF gangsheets?

For DTF gangsheets, PNG is the most recommended file format due to its support for transparency. This allows intricate designs to be printed without unwanted backgrounds, preserving detail and quality. Always verify compatibility with your DTF printer’s specifications before finalizing your designs.

Why is print testing important when using DTF gangsheets?

Conducting print tests is crucial when using DTF gangsheets because different substrates can react differently to inks and adhesives. Test prints help identify the best settings for optimal quality and consistency, reducing the risk of costly errors in the final production run.

What materials should be selected for effective DTF gangsheets printing?

Choosing high-quality films that are compatible with your printer is essential for effective DTF gangsheets printing. Quality materials enhance ink absorption and transfer quality, resulting in vivid and long-lasting prints. Investing in reputable brands can improve your overall printing results.
